About the Role

The AR/AP Accounting Specialist administers the firm’s accounts payable, accounts receivable, and client billing functions while ensuring the accurate processing, recording, and reporting of financial transactions. This role serves as the subject matter expert for AR/AP systems, manages compliance documentation, processes client billing and cash receipts, and supports the overall financial operations of the organization. Working closely with the Finance team, the AR/AP Accounting Specialist analyzes transactions, resolves discrepancies, identifies process improvements, and helps maintain accounting procedures and controls that support the firm’s financial accuracy, compliance, and operational effectiveness. This position plays an important role in delivering exceptional internal and client experience while safeguarding the integrity of the firm’s financial records.

Key Responsibilities (including but are not limited to):

  • Own and manage accounts payable and accounts receivable functions, including billing and cash application
  • Process invoices by verifying transaction details, scheduling payments, preparing disbursements, and obtaining appropriate authorization
  • Leads all vendor communications
  • Responsible for vendor set up in the accounting and AP systems and ensuring vendor records include compliance related forms.
  • Subject matter expert to the AR and AP systems
  • Analyze and verify the accuracy of sub-advisor manager invoices and process related payments
  • Receive, process, and post incoming payments; resolve discrepancies as needed
  • Perform financial calculations related to billing adjustments, refunds, or amounts due
  • Responsible for managing and overseeing monthly and quarterly client billing processes
  • Verify accuracy of billing data prior to invoice distribution
  • Resolve billing questions or issues in a timely and professional manner
  • Ensure new accounts are properly set up within accounting and billing systems
  • Process corporate credit cards and employee expense reports in accordance with firm policies
  • Assisting with recording and reporting the firm’s results of operations and/or financial condition related to accounts payable and accounts receivable
  • Assist the Finance team by researching issues, analyzing business processes, and recommending efficiency improvements
  • Assist in the development and documentation of accounting procedures
  • Maintain working knowledge of generally accepted accounting principles
  • Provide support on special projects and additional tasks as business needs arise

About Us

Sendero® is a boutique, independent partner-led, employee-owned firm created to help families focus on navigating wealth and the complexities surrounding wealth. Each of the Sendero® partners brings decades of professional and personal experience to situations.  In addition to having a deeply experienced and sophisticated investment team, we have developed the expertise to deal with complex, multi-generational family needs.  Incorporating institutional practices allows us to create a disciplined and thoughtful approach to the significant challenges that families face. We focus on creating sustainable, repeatable, long-term plans for our clients that include public and private investments, acquisition and disposition of business and personal assets, risk management, family office management, family foundation management, and multi-generational legacy training, as appropriate.  In addition, we have developed a dedicated program that focuses on women.  For more information, visit sendero.com.

 

Sendero® is comprised of Sendero Wealth Management, LLC, Sendero Family Enterprise, LLC, Sendero Securities, LLC and Sendero Partners, LLC. Sendero Wealth Management is an SEC registered investment advisory firm serving clients with investable assets of $3 million and above. Sendero Securities, a broker-dealer and member of FINRA/SIPC, may offer alternative investments. Investment management services are not provided by Sendero Family Enterprise.
